Authorized abridgements of four current best-selling books. These books are abridged in the authors' own words through special royalty arrangement with the original publishers. IRVING STONE -- Adversary in the House. A fictionalized biography of Eugene V. Debs, hero to the labor movement but not to his wife. Edited by BERNARDINE KIELTY -- A Treasury of Short Stories. Tales by modern authors are selected from a colorful collection of a century of short-story writing. GERALD WARNER BRACE -- The Garretson Chronicle. The scion of an old New England family struggles toward a meaningful life in the modern world. H. ALLEN SMITH -- Lo, the Former Egyptian! The author of "Rhubarb" and "Low Man on a Totem Pole" writes hilariously of a journey to his birthplace. Back of the Book: the monthly column by Bennett Cerf.
